54 Facts About Yann M'Vila

1.

Yann M'Vila operates primarily as a defensive midfielder, and is described by his former club as a player who possesses "excellent defensive abilities" and "impressive physical strength", but can play as a box-to-box midfielder, due to his impressive work rates and stamina.

2.

Yann M'Vila has captained several of his age groups including the under-19 team that reached the semi-finals of the 2009 UEFA European Under-19 Championship.

3.

Yann M'Vila played on France teams that participated in the 2007 UEFA European Under-17 Championship and the 2007 FIFA U-17 World Cup.

4.

Yann M'Vila made his senior debut on 11 August 2010 in a friendly against Norway, and was part of the French squad which reached the quarter-finals of UEFA Euro 2012.

Yann M'Vila spent a period training with Dynamo Moscow, but did not officially sign for the Russian club after a dispute resulting in the trashing of his Moscow home.

16.

On 6 August 2015, Yann M'Vila joined English Premier League side Sunderland on a season-long loan with a view to being made a permanent deal.

17.

On 29 August 2015, Yann M'Vila scored his first Sunderland goal, a long range free-kick against Aston Villa.

18.

Yann M'Vila subsequently described the atmosphere of the match as the best he had played in, eclipsing that of the Milan Derby.

19.

In February 2016, Yann M'Vila expressed his desire to stay at Sunderland on a permanent basis, provided the 'Black Cats' avoided relegation.

On 26 December, Yann M'Vila signed a three-and-a-half-year contract extension with Rubin that was expected to run until the summer of 2020.

26.

On 12 January 2018, Yann M'Vila was released from his Rubin Kazan contract, before signing for Saint-Etienne until the summer of 2019.

27.

On 13 September 2020, Yann M'Vila signed a three-year contract with Super League Greece club Olympiacos.

On 11 May, Yann M'Vila was named to the 30-man preliminary list by Domenech to play in the 2010 FIFA World Cup but failed to make the final 23.

42.

On 5 August 2010, Yann M'Vila was officially called up to the senior team for the first time by new manager Laurent Blanc for the team's friendly match against Norway on 11 August 2010.

43.

Yann M'Vila earned his first senior cap in the match starting in the defensive midfielder role.

44.

Yann M'Vila last played for French representative teams when he featured in both legs of the France U21 team's qualification play-off with Norway U21; the Norwegians' aggregate victory meant France failed to qualify for the final tournament.

45.

On 8 November 2012, Yann M'Vila was banned from national team matches until June 2014 after an unauthorised night out while on under-21 duty.

Yann M'Vila primarily plays as a defensive midfielder and is described as a player who "boasts a fantastic work-rate" and is "robust in the challenge".

47.

Yann M'Vila is known for his passing ability and "superb vision".

48.

Yann M'Vila has earned critical acclaim for his playing style, which has led to coaches and players drawing comparisons to fellow French internationals Patrick Vieira and Claude Makelele.
